Personal recommendation
The language courses offered by the Serveis D'idioms Mondernas (SIM) of the university (UAB)are recommendable and cheaper for Erasmus students! Erasmus students don't have to pay anything for the catalan courses. You have the possibility to attend a course before university start, that means that you have to be there at the beginning of september!

“Biotechnology Studies in UAB”
Xavier R
Spain, Undergraduate
Biotechnology, 2020
Overall
The courses are very interesting, you have the explanations on the official page of the university with the discussed topics. They usually are theoretical courses combined with participative exercises. The courses are mostly in Catalan and some in Spanish. There are laboratory courses of each course, which helps to implement what you learned. Maybe it lacks some govern funding, which translates into not so advanced tools.
The people are very open and friendly if you also are.
